What Is Enhanced External Counterpulsation (EECP)?

Enhanced External Counterpulsation (EECP) is a non-invasive therapy that uses controlled external pressure applied to the lower body to enhance blood flow back to the heart.


The treatment involves inflatable cuffs wrapped around the legs, which inflate and deflate in sync with the heartbeat. This precise timing allows EECP to:

  • Increase blood flow to the heart

  • Improve oxygen delivery

  • Reduce the workload on the heart


Unlike surgical interventions, EECP requires no incisions, no anaesthesia, and no recovery downtime, making it accessible to a wider range of individuals.


How EECP Therapy Works?

The effectiveness of EECP therapy lies in its ability to work with the natural rhythm of the heart.

Phase of Heartbeat

What Happens During EECP

Benefit

Diastole (heart relaxes)

Cuffs inflate sequentially from calves to thighs

Pushes blood back to the heart

Increased coronary flow

More oxygen-rich blood reaches heart muscle

Improves heart nourishment

Pre-systole (before contraction)

Cuffs deflate rapidly

Reduces resistance for heart pumping

Repeated cycles

Continuous assisted circulation

Enhances overall blood flow

This repeated process creates a circulatory support system, improving efficiency over time.

How EECP Improves Blood Circulation?

One of the most significant benefits of enhanced external counterpulsation EECP is its ability to improve systemic circulation.


Circulatory Benefits of EECP

  • Enhances blood return to the heart

  • Improves arterial blood flow

  • Supports microcirculation (small blood vessels)

  • Promotes vascular flexibility


Over time, EECP may also encourage the formation of collateral circulation — alternative pathways that allow blood to bypass blocked or narrowed arteries.

Traditional Medical Use of EECP

EECP has long been used in cardiology for patients with specific conditions.


Common Clinical Applications

Condition

How EECP Helps

Chronic angina

Improves blood flow to reduce chest discomfort

Coronary artery disease

Enhances circulation around blocked arteries

Heart failure

Supports cardiac efficiency

Poor circulation

Improves overall blood movement

These applications highlight EECP’s role in managing cardiovascular symptoms and improving quality of life.

What to Expect During EECP Treatment

EECP therapy is typically delivered over multiple sessions.


Typical Treatment Protocol

  • Around 35 sessions

  • Approximately 1 hour per session

  • Conducted over several weeks


During treatment:

  • The patient lies comfortably on a treatment bed

  • Cuffs are applied to the legs

  • Pressure cycles synchronise with the heartbeat


Most patients find the procedure tolerable, with minimal side effects such as mild discomfort or temporary bruising.

Considerations

While EECP offers many advantages, it is important to approach it realistically.

  • Not suitable for all medical conditions

  • Requires commitment to multiple sessions

  • Results may vary based on individual health


EECP should be viewed as part of a comprehensive health strategy, rather than a standalone solution.
